Tutorials for writing DSL in Ruby
Domain specific languages have become such a hot topic lately that you might think they are a recent innovation. You might think that, but you would be mistaken. If a DSL is a very narrowly focused computer language used to solve a specific set of problems, then don'tant and awk and the macro languages embedded in many spreadsheets and word processors qualify?
http://jroller.com/rolsen/entry/building_a_dsl_in_ruby
google : http://lmgtfy.com/?q=ruby+dsl
Domain specific languages have become such a hot topic lately that you might think they are a recent innovation. You might think that, but you would be mistaken. If a DSL is a very narrowly focused computer language used to solve a specific set of problems, then don'tant and awk and the macro languages embedded in many spreadsheets and word processors qualify?
http://jroller.com/rolsen/entry/building_a_dsl_in_ruby
google : http://lmgtfy.com/?q=ruby+dsl